The Atlanta Braves re-signed Raisel Iglesias to a one-year, $16 million contract as they got ahead of the free agency market to keep their veteran relief pitcher.
Iglesias was among notable options available on the open market and reportedly drew interest from the Chicago Cubs, Los Angeles Dodgers and Toronto Blue Jays, in addition to other teams.
According to Francys Romero, Iglesias received contract offers from the Dodgers and Blue Jays that were in the neighborhood of his eventual deal with the Braves:
Per sources, Raisel Iglesias received offers from the Dodgers and Blue Jays worth around $16 million, but ultimately chose to return to the Braves.

Iglesias has been with the Braves since getting traded by the Los Angeles Angels during the 2022 season. That came while the right-hander was in the midst of a down season after signing a four-year, $58 million contract.
Iglesias put together a strong close to the 2022 campaign and continued to pitch well for the Braves over the next two years. Iglesias struggled a bit to begin 2025, specifically with giving up home runs.
But from June through the end of the season, Iglesias recaptured his form and finished with a 3.21 ERA, 3.31 FIP and 0.95 WHIP to go along with 29 saves in 34 opportunities.
Dodgers bullpen options after not signing Raisel Iglesias
By all accounts the Dodgers are looking to make additions to their bullpen this offseason, and there still are multiple options available after missing out on Inglesias.
The Dodgers could still make a play for any one of Devin Williams, Pete Fairbanks, Edwin Díaz or Robert Suárez. What could complicate matters, however, is their respective markets may amount to multi-year and in some cases long-term contracts.
Iglesias only signing for one year fits well within the Dodgers’ approach, which in turn likely explains their interest and contract offer.
